quick update guys... I got the Gyre 130 last night, very impressed so far! ...woke up this morning and one of my RBTA's decided to have an up-close encounter with the pump at some point throughout the night... It does come with foam guards similar to the vortech (although it has two different guards with different foam densities for more flow control) but I didn't have them on. The anemone is healing in my frag tank, I still have another in my DT (and a few more in my frag tank lol).
First impressions... lots of movement!! right now I'm running it at 40% on pulse mode(top of tank horizontally), the tank is bare bottom so I could go higher but my LPS aren't very impressed when I do.
I really like the fact that the Gyre comes with spare parts! spare bushings, spare vibration dampers, spare propellers, spare cages... it's really nice knowing if something goes wrong chances are I won't have to wait for a replacement part to be shipped to me.
Right now it's horizontal at the top of the tank but I will be doing some more experimenting with vertical placement, as well as alternating gyre mode this weekend.
